15 |
Approval of a community lease for multiple premises to Auckland Kindergarten Association |
|
Resolution number WH/2015/8 MOVED by Deputy Chairperson S Zhu, seconded by Member A Chand: That the Whau Local Board: a) Approves the surrender of all current and expired Auckland Kindergarten Association leases from their local board area as specified in the Auckland Kindergarten Association Schedule of Premises and Site Plans (Attachment A) subject to the granting of a new community lease; b) Approves a new community lease to Auckland Kindergarten Association for Green Bay Kindergarten, New Lynn Kindergarten and Blockhouse Bay Kindergarten, details specified in Attachment A, subject to the following terms and conditions: i) Term – 10 years commencing 1 April 2015 with one 10-year right of renewal; ii) Rent - $1.00 plus GST per annum if requested; iii) The Auckland Kindergarten Association Community Outcomes Plan as approved be attached to the lease document (Attachment B); iv) All other terms and conditions in accordance with the Auckland Council Community Occupancy Guidelines July 2012.

Resolution number WH/2015/9 MOVED by Member DQ Battersby, seconded by Chairperson CM Farmer: That the Whau Local Board: a) Approves the priority list of twelve greenways projects as below for inclusion in the final version of the Whau Neighbourhood Greenways report.
b) Recommends the preparation of a concept plan for the Lynfield Cove to Karaka Esplanade extension of the Manukau Foreshore Walkway, to form the basis of funding applications. c) Approves funding of $100,000 to construct the perimeter footpath and $45,000 from the local board discretionary capex fund to install 4 double exercise machines in Riversdale Reserve. d) Will consider providing funding of $30,000 to engage a consultant to provide project coordination and to write funding applications for greenways projects, from their 2015/2016 Local Development Initiative Fund. e) Will consider providing funding of $70,000 from their 2015/2016 Local Development Initiative Fund for development of signposts and promotion of greenways in the Whau Local Board area, including a greenways map and brochure. f) Approves the future naming of longer proposed greenways trails in the Whau Local Board area in discussion with iwi.

Resolution number WH/2015/10 MOVED by Member DQ Battersby, seconded by Member A Chand: That the Whau Local Board: a) Approves allocation of $10,500 of its local board discretionary 2014-15 CAPEX budget to support the Whau Libraries Makerspace programme, and b) Approves allocation of $8512 from Libraries Programmes (2014-2015) Opex budget to support Whau Libraries Makerspace programme operational (robotics, printers, miscellaneous) costs. c) Approves an annual OPEX allocation of $2,000 for the next three years (2015- 2017) to support the continuing delivery of the programme.
